Fig. 1: Measuring RNA with multiple platforms.

From: Isoform cell-type specificity in the mouse primary motor cortex

Fig. 1

RNA is measured using gene-tagging techniques such as the 10x Chromium scRNA-seq protocol, isoform sequencing techniques such as SMART-seq, and spatial RNA-capture techniques such as MERFISH. High-cell-throughput gene tagging enables cell-type identification with marker genes and deep full-length isoform sequencing enables cell-type marker refinement at the isoform level. Spatial RNA capture coupled with gene tagging and isoform sequencing enables spatial resolution of cell-type-specific isoform markers. The multi-method procedure for sampling RNA enables inference of spatially resolved cell-type-specific isoforms that no single technique could achieve independently51.
